Can I quit after 2nd round (before mop up) of MBBS counseling from deemed universities through MCC?

In second round of Counselling you can exit but your security amount will be forefeited.

Exit with forfeiture means that if you are allotted a seat in 2nd round of counselling and does not want to join the allotted seat then you can still exit with forfeiture (losing security amount deposited) and once you join the allotted seat then you would not be eligible for resigning/surrender of joined seat.
